Repair vs. Replacement for Summerfield, FL School Facilities

Situation Recommendation Rationale
Door closer loses tension after years of heavy use Repair Adjusting or swapping the closer arm and spring restores safe operation at a fraction of a full door replacement cost.
Drywall panel cracked from humidity cycling in classroom Repair Patching and texture-matching the damaged section costs far less than a full wall board replacement and holds well in Marion County's climate once properly sealed.
Painted corridor walls showing scuffs and peeling in high-traffic zone Repair Spot-priming and repainting with a scrubbable finish extends the surface life by several years without closing the corridor for extended periods.
Vinyl composition tile lifting in multiple classrooms after moisture intrusion Repair Re-adhering lifted tiles and addressing the moisture source stops further damage; our floor services craftsmen can assess the subfloor condition during the same visit.
Exterior entry door frame rotted from Florida rain and UV exposure Replace Rot that has compromised the frame's structural integrity cannot be safely patched; a full slab and frame replacement restores security and weather resistance for the long term.
Pressure washing services needed after mildew covers covered walkways Clean Florida's humidity makes mold growth on concrete and pavers routine; regular pressure washing services remove buildup before it becomes a slip hazard or a surface-degradation problem.
Campus perimeter fence with multiple broken or leaning posts Replace Sandy soils in Summerfield allow post bases to shift through wet-dry cycles until re-setting is no longer viable; full post replacement restores the fence line and campus security, and our fencing repair and post replacement service handles the full scope.
Garage services door or overhead panel damaged by storm debris Replace Hurricane and tropical storm seasons in Central Florida can crack or bend panels beyond safe adjustment; panel-level replacement is typically the most cost-effective path when structural damage is confirmed.

Common Facility Problems at Summerfield, FL Schools

Summerfield's warm humid conditions and the daily demands of K-12 and higher-education campuses create a predictable set of maintenance challenges that facility teams across Marion County deal with year after year.

Humidity-Driven Drywall Damage

Florida's persistent moisture causes drywall services issues in older campus buildings, where paper-face separation and soft spots appear in poorly ventilated classrooms and storage areas. Patching and sealing the affected sections before the next wet season prevents the problem from spreading to adjacent panels.

High-Traffic Door and Frame Wear

Door services calls are among the most frequent on Summerfield campuses, where exterior doors cycle through hundreds of open-close events each day, wearing closers, stripping screw anchors in frames, and bowing hollow-metal doors out of plumb. Tightening hardware and realigning the door slab usually resolves the issue in a single visit without replacing the full assembly.

UV Fade on Exterior Painted Surfaces

Painting services needs on school exteriors in Summerfield accelerate because Florida's low latitude delivers intense UV year-round, bleaching exterior coatings within a few seasons on south- and west-facing walls. Repriming and recoating with an UV-resistant formula during the summer turnover window extends the paint life and protects the substrate from moisture intrusion.

Lifted or Damaged Campus Flooring

Floor services requests peak after the rainy season when moisture migrates under vinyl composition tile or sheet flooring in ground-level classrooms near Lake Weir and Stonecrest-area school campuses. Our craftsmen re-adhere or replace the affected sections and address the moisture pathway to prevent recurrence; a floor tile repair and replacement visit often prevents costlier subfloor work later.

Deck and Covered Walkway Deterioration

Deck services needs appear at facilities with covered outdoor gathering spaces and breezeway structures, where Florida's rain and UV combination rots wood decking and degrades composite fasteners over time. Replacing damaged boards and re-securing railing posts during the break window keeps these high-use areas safe for students and staff returning in the fall.

Downspout Clogs After Storm Season

Downspout services are a routine need across Summerfield school campuses after the June-through-September storm season, when debris accumulation causes drainage to back up and overflow near building foundations and covered entries. Clearing and realigning downspouts before the next heavy rain cycle protects fascia framing and keeps water away from entrance slabs.
